A battery harnesses a chemical reaction to extract energy in the form of useful electrical work. A certain battery runs a small fan and becomes partially discharged. In the process, it performs a total of 181.1 J of work on its immediate surroundings. It also gives off 5.8 J of heat, which the surroundings absorb. No other work or heat is exchanged with the surroundings. Compute q, w, and ΔU of the battery, making sure each quantity has the proper sign.

The same battery is then recharged to exactly its original condition. This requires 407.8 J of electrical work from an outside generator. Determine q for the battery in this process, again making sure it has the proper sign.
